Conditional VLOOKUP With Specific Text - excel

I am looking for a VBA code that could help me apply VLOOKUP on column "L" but only cells with specific text.
For example if the value in cell on column "L" is "#N/A", then it should replace it with the value returned from the VLOOKUP. If the value is not "#N/A", it should not change the actual value in the cell.
Here is the code that I tried
Range("L:L").NumberFormat = "mm/dd/yyyy"
lastrow6 = Range("K" &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row
Range("L3").Formula = "=IF(ISNA(VLOOKUP(A3,'[Ref_Data_Vivar.xlsx]Legacy PCO'!$A$2:$B$25628,2,0)),"""",IF(ISERROR(FIND(""#N/A"", VLOOKUP(A3,'[Ref_Data_Vivar.xlsx]Legacy PCO'!$A$2:$B$25628,2,0)))"
Range("L3").AutoFill Destination:=Range("L3:L" & lastrow3)
Range("L:L").value = Range("L:L").value

Something like this should do the trick:
Sub FindErrorInRange()
Dim cell As Variant
Dim rng As Range
'data range:
Set rng = Sheet1.Range("A1:A10")
For Each cell In rng
'checks for '#N/A error:
If CVErr(cell) = CVErr(xlErrNA) Then
'do something here:
MsgBox ("error found")
'example:
cell.Value = Application.WorksheetFunction.Lookup() '<-- insert your lookup values
End If
Next cell
End Sub

The situation:
In cells "D18:D94" and "E18:94" I have dropdown lists (data validation). In an additional sheet "Sheet2" in cells "R18:94", I have a formula.
Output wanted:
If cell "E18" is not empty then insert the value from "Sheet2!U18" to cell "F18". I want to loop this for each row from range.
I made something like this, but I don't know how to loop.
If Sheets("Sheet1").Range("E18").Value <> "" Then
Sheets("Sheet1").Range("F18").Value = Sheets("Sheet2").Range("R18")
End if
I don't want to set formula in Sheet1! "F" column because I have a dynamic print area.
Try below sub-
Sub FillData()
Dim sRng As Range, Rng As Range
Set sRng = Sheets("Sheet1").Range("E18:E94")
For Each Rng In sRng
If Rng.Value <> "" Then
Rng.Offset(0, 1).Value = Sheets("Sheet2").Range("R" & Rng.Row)
End If
Next Rng
Set sRng = Nothing
End Sub

bold cell based on specific value in column J

I already tried using this code and its not working
Sub Bold()
With Sheets("1470")
For Each Cell In Range("J:J")
If Cell.Value = "N/A" Then
Cell.Font.bold = True
End If
Next Cell
End With
End Sub
the output that I want to execute is every cell in column J that contains "N/A" gets bold
I got error
"Type mismatch"
Do not use J:J It will slow your code. Find the last row and then check in that range.
To specifically check for #N/A use CVErr() as shown below.
If you want to check for any error then go with IsError() as mentoned by #PawelCzyz.
Is this what you are trying?
With Sheets("1470")
lrow = .Range("J" & .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row
For Each cell In Range("J1:J" & lrow)
If CVErr(cell.Value) = CVErr(xlErrNA) Then
cell.Font.Bold = True
End If
Next cell
End With
This answer is based on the assumption you looking for #N/A errors on your worksheet caused by the same formulas in that column.
Sub Test()
Dim rng1 As Range, rng2 As Range
With ThisWorkbook.Sheets("1470")
Set rng1 = .Range("J1:J" & .Range("J" & .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row)
If .Evaluate("=SUM(--ISNA(" & rng1.Address & "))") > 0 Then
Set rng2 = Intersect(rng1, rng1.SpecialCells(xlCellTypeFormulas, xlErrors))
rng2.Font.Bold = True
End If
End With
End Sub

How can I Identify Range And Then Last Cell In Range And Insert Absolute Cell Address Into R1C1 Formula?

I have an Excel workbook with worksheets formatted as follows:
I have been trying to write some code that will populate the "% Weight" column with a formula that will divide the value of the adjacent cell in "Weight" column by the value of the cell that contains the sum function below each range of cells.
I have dozens of tables on a sheet, divided by a few blank rows, all formatted like this vertically. I need the cells to identify the correct sum cell and divide the offset cell by the value.
I have tried the below code.
Basically I tried to run a For Each loop through the "% Weight" column and identify when the adjacent cell in "Weight" was not empty. Then it would identify the offset cell by setting a range variable, and then set another variable to identify the final cell in the range therefore identifying the cell containing the sum formula.
I do know that my If logic is working though, as I had to populated "% Weight" column with a value of "1" if there was an adjacent cell and that worked.
I keep getting error 424 or type mismatch.
Code block providing issues:
Dim cell As Range, rng2 As Range, sideweight As Range, TargetWeight As Range
Dim TargetWeightr As Long, Dim TargetWeightc As Long
rng2 = Range("D1:D" & LR)
For Each cell In rng2
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value <> "" Then
Set sidewight = cell.Offset(0, -1)
Set TargetWeight = sideweight.End(xlDown)
Set TargetWeightr = TargetWeight.Address.Row
Set TargetWeightc = TargetWeight.Address.Column
'c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-1]/R[" & TargetWeightr & "]C[" & TargetWeightc & "]"
End If
Next cell
Entire Macro For Context:
Sub WeightCalculations2()
Application.ScreenUpdating = False
Dim rng As Range, cell As Range, rng2 As Range, rA As Range, totalweight As Range, totalweightrng As Range
Dim sideweight As Range, TargetWeight As Range
Dim LR As Long, TargetWeightr As Long, TargetWeightC As Long
Dim ws As Worksheet
Set ws = ActiveSheet
With ActiveSheet
LR = Cells(Rows.Count, "A").End(xlUp).Row
End With
Set rng = ws.Range("I2:I" & LR)
Set rng2 = ws.Range("J2:J" & LR)
For Each cell In rng
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value = "EA" Then c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-2]*RC[3]"
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value = "LB" Then c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-2]*1"
Next cell
For Each cell In rng
If WorksheetFunction.IsError(cell) Then cell.Formula = "=1*0"
Next cell
For Each rA In Columns("I").SpecialCells(xlFormulas).Areas
rA.Cells(rA.Cells.Count + 1).Formula = "=SUM(" & rA.Address & ")"
Next rA
For Each cell In rng2
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value <> "" Then
Set sidewight = cell.Offset(0, -1)
Set TargetWeight = sideweight.End(xlDown)
Set TargetWeightr = TargetWeight.Address.Row
Set TargetWeightC = TargetWeight.Address.Column
'c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-1]/R[" & totalweightrn & "]C[" & totalweightcn & "]"
End If
Next cell
End Sub
Expected Output:
The program populates the cells in the column "% Weight" with the formula dividing the value of the corresponding offset cell in the "Weights" column by the value of the cell containing the sum for the corresponding range of cells.
Actual Output:
Error 424 and/or Error Mismatch.
TargetWeight.Address.Row should be TargetWeight.Row
TargetWeight.Address.Column should be TargetWeight.Column
When you create an xlR1C1 style address, the n inside [n] is a relative row or column adjustment. RC[-1] means same row, one column left. You want an absolute address and you have absolute row and column as long integers so R" & totalweightr & "C" & totalweightc
You don't Set integer values, you assign them with an =. You only Set objects like ranges, cells, worksheets, etc.
For Each cell In rng2
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value <> "" Then
Set sidewight = cell.Offset(0, -1)
Set TargetWeight = sideweight.End(xlDown)
TargetWeightr = TargetWeight.Row
TargetWeightc = TargetWeight.Column
c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-1]/R" & TargetWeightr & "C" & TargetWeightc
End If
Next cell
You might also want to forget all of the manipulation and just use TargetWeight.Address in xlR1C1 style.
For Each cell In rng2
If cell.Offset(0, -1).Value <> "" Then
Set sideweight = cell.Offset(0, -1)
Set TargetWeight = sideweight.End(xlDown)
cell.F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-1]/" & TargetWeight.Address(referencestyle:=xlR1C1)
End If
Next cell

Date Change with VBA Excel add/subtract in two different cells

How can I create a macro that will add a day in one cell and subtract a day in another cell at the same time? Here is what I have so far.
Sub ChangeDates()
Dim cell As Range
For Each cell In Range("B:B")
cell.Value = cell.Value + 1
Next cell
For Each cell In Range("C:C")
cell.Value = cell.Value - 1
End Sub
I know you've accepted an answer, but I would like to offer this approach, which is even faster and more efficient than looping through all those cells.
If your dates are in Column A, then Column B will hold date +1 and Column C will hold date -1
Option Explicit
Sub ChangeDates()
Dim myRange As range
Dim mySheet As Worksheet
Set mySheet = Sheets("Sheet7") 'change to your sheet
With mySheet
Set myRange = .range("A1:A" & .range("A" & .Rows.Count).End(xlUp).Row)
myRange.Offset(, 1).F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-1]+1"
myRange.Offset(, 2).FormulaR1C1 = "=RC[-2]-1"
End With
End Sub
Offset to the rescue!!
Sub ChangeDates()
Dim cell As Range
For Each cell In Range("B:B")
cell.Value = cell.Value + 1
cell.offset(0,1).value = cell.offset(0,1).value - 1
Next cell
End Sub
Another thing you may consider is either looking at usedrange to not have to iterate through all of column B or put in a check to make sure the cells aren't blank... Just faster, better coding and stops you from having bad values where the cells were originally blank...
Sub ChangeDates()
Dim cell As Range
For Each cell In Intersect(Range("B:B"), ActiveSheet.UsedRange)
cell.Value = cell.Value + 1
cell.Offset(0, 1).Value = cell.Offset(0, 1).Value - 1
Next cell
End Sub
